c语言数组编程,输入一串英文字母,将每个字母改成大写字母并输出 连续输入十个字母,用大写字母写出c语言编程

c\u8bed\u8a00\uff0c\u5c06\u4e00\u4e32\u82f1\u6587\u5b57\u6bcd\u5012\u8fc7\u6765\u8f93\u51fa,\u8be5\u600e\u6837\u5199\u4ee3\u7801\uff1f

\u4f8b\u5b50\uff1a\uff08\u6211\u662f\u62ffTC\u5199\u7684\uff0c\u6211\u4eec\u73b0\u5728\u5c31\u5b66\u4e86\u8fd9\u4e2a\u4f60\u81ea\u5df1\u6362\u4ee3\u7801\u5427\u3002\uff09#include#includevoid main(){int b,i,m=0,a=0,n=0;char x[]={"china"};b=strlen(x);for(int i = 0; i<= b; i++){m=m+1; n=i+m; a=i+b-n; printf("%c",x[a]);}}

//vs2013\u7f16\u8bd1\u5668\u4e0b\u8fd0\u884c\uff0c\u5982\u4e0d\u53ef\u6267\u884c\u6dfb\u52a0\u5934\u6587\u4ef6"stdafx.h",\u505a\u5230\u4e86\u4f60\u5728\u8f93\u5165\u975e\u5b57\u6bcd\u7684\u65f6\u5019\uff0c\u5305\u62ec\u6570\u5b57\uff0c\u6807\u70b9\u7b26\u53f7\u7b49\u7684\u8fc7\u6ee4\u3002#include #include #define ALP_LEN 10 //\u4f60\u8981\u4fdd\u7559\u8f6c\u6362\u5b57\u6bcd\u6570\u7684\u957f\u5ea6\uff0c\u4e5f\u5c31\u662f\u6700\u540e\u8f93\u51fa\u622a\u53d6\u957f\u5ea6void alp_upper(){char c;int i = 0;puts("please input 10 alpha:");c = getchar();while(i < ALP_LEN){if(isalpha(c)) //\u63a7\u5236\u5fc5\u987b\u5b57\u6bcd\u8f93\u5165{if(isupper(c)){putchar(c);}else{c = toupper(c);putchar(c);}c = getchar();i++;}else //\u975e\u5b57\u6bcd\u7ee7\u7eed\u5faa\u73af\uff0c\u4e0d\u505a\u8bb0\u5f55{c = getchar();}}}void main(){ alp_upper();}

#include<stdio.h>
#include<string.h>
#include<ctype.h>
void main()
{
int i;
char str[80];
printf("input a string:\n");
gets(str);
for(i=0;str[i]!='\0';i++)
str[i] = toupper(str[i]);
printf("%s\n",str);
}

#include<stdio.h>
#include<string.h>
main()
{
char str[50];
int i;
printf("input a string:\n");
gets(str);
for(i=0;str[i]!='\0';i++)
if(str[i]>='a'&&str[i]<='z')
str[i]-=32;
puts(str);
printf("\n");
}

#include"stdio.h"
int main(){
char str[100];
scanf("%s",&str);
int i=0;
while(str[i]!='\0'){
if(str[i]>='a'&&str[i]<='z')
str[i]-=32;
i++;
}
printf("%s\n",str);
return 0;
}

  • c璇█鏁扮粍缂栫▼,杈撳叆涓涓茶嫳鏂瀛楁瘝,灏嗘瘡涓瓧姣嶆敼鎴愬ぇ鍐欏瓧姣嶅苟杈撳嚭_鐧惧害鐭 ...
    绛旓細include<stdio.h> include<string.h> include<ctype.h> void main(){ int i;char str[80];printf("input a string:\n");gets(str);for(i=0;str[i]!='\0';i++)str[i] = toupper(str[i]);printf("%s\n",str);}
  • C璇█缂栫▼:杈撳叆涓涓茶嫳鏂瀛楁瘝,缁熻姣忎釜瀛楁瘝(涓嶅尯鍒嗗ぇ灏忓啓)鍑虹幇鐨勬鏁...
    绛旓細include<iostream> include<string> using namespace std;int main(){ char str[50];int n=0;char *p;p=str;cout<<"璇杈撳叆瀛楃涓:"<<endl;cin>>str;for(int i=0;*p!='\0';p++){ if(('a'<=*p && *p<='z') || ('A'<=*p && *p<='Z')){ n++;cout<<*p<<" ";} el...
  • C璇█缂栫▼:杈撳叆涓涓瀛楁瘝,缁熻姣忎釜瀛楁瘝鍑虹幇鐨勬鏁
    绛旓細int main(){ char a[100];char b[24];int s[100] = { 0 };//鐢ㄤ簬瀛樺偍瀛楃鐨勪釜鏁 gets(a);//杈撳叆瀛楃 //寮濮嬫瘮杈 for (int x = 0; x < 24; x++){ int c = 0;//璁板綍姣忎釜瀛楃涓暟 b[x] = x + 97;//涓轰簡璁゜[0]鏄痑锛宐[1]鏄痓渚濇绫绘帹 for (int i = 0; i < ...
  • c璇█绋嬪簭 杈撳叆涓瀛楃涓插瓨鍏鏁扮粍涓,閫嗗簭瀛樻斁骞惰緭鍑
    绛旓細杩欑瘒鏂囩珷涓昏璁茶В濡備綍浣跨敤C璇█缂栫▼锛灏嗙敤鎴杈撳叆鐨勫瓧绗︿覆閫嗗簭瀛樺偍鍦ㄥ師鏁扮粍涓紝骞惰緭鍑虹粨鏋滐紝鏃犻渶璋冪敤鍐呯疆鐨勫瓧绗︿覆澶勭悊鍑芥暟銆備緥濡傦紝褰撴垜浠緭鍏ュ瓧绗︿覆 "hello" 鍜 "world"锛岀▼搴忎細灏嗗畠浠嗗簭鍙樻垚 "dlrow" 鍜 "olleh"銆傚瓧绗︿覆鍦–璇█涓紝鏈川涓婃槸瀛楃鏁扮粍锛屾瘡涓瓧绗﹀崰鐢ㄦ暟缁勭殑涓涓綅缃傚煎緱娉ㄦ剰鐨勬槸锛屽瓧绗...
  • c璇█缂栧啓涓涓▼搴,鍦ㄤ竴缁鏁扮粍閲杈撳叆涓鍙鑻辨枃,缁熻璇ュ彞瀛愰噷鍑虹幇鐨勫崟璇嶄釜...
    绛旓細int main(int argc,char *argv[]){char text[300];//瀹氫箟涓涓┖闂磋緝澶х殑char鏁扮粍瀛樻斁杈撳叆鐨則extint i,w;printf("Input a text...\n");fgets(text,300,stdin);//鐢╢gets鏃㈠彲鎺ユ敹绌烘牸鍙堣兘闄愬埗闀垮害w=text[0]>='a' && text[0]<='z' || text[0]>='A' && text[0]<='Z';//...
  • c璇█鎬庝箞灏涓娈佃嫳鏂囪緭鍏鍒颁竴涓竴涓簩缁鏁扮粍涓?灏辨槸姣忎竴琛屽偍瀛樹竴涓崟璇...
    绛旓細are my only love!";char *p = strtok(s," ");char ss[100][100]; //浠f斁鍏ョ殑浜岀淮鏁扮粍int k = 0;int i;strcpy(ss[k],p);while((p = strtok(NULL," "))!=NULL){strcpy(ss[k],p);k++;}for(i = 0; i <k;i++) //杈撳嚭浜岀淮鏁扮粍puts(ss[i]); return (0); } ...
  • 鐢C璇█鏁扮粍鍋,杈撳叆鏈堜唤鏁拌緭鍑鑻辨枃
    绛旓細include <stdio.h>char *Months[12] = {"Jan.", "Feb.", "Mar.", "Apr.", "May", "Jun.", "Jul.", "Aug.", "Sept.", "Oct.", "Nov.", "Dec."};int main(){ int mon;scanf("%d", &mon);if (mon >= 1 && mon <= 12) printf("%s\n", Months[mon - 1]);...
  • c璇█ 瀹氫箟涓涓簩缁鏁扮粍 杈撳叆鑻辨枃鍙ュ瓙杈撳嚭鏃堕瀛楁瘝閮藉ぇ鍐?
    绛旓細鎴戞劅瑙変笉鐢ㄥ啀鍒楀惊鐜簡锛坖++锛夛紱鍥犱负鍙鎶婃瘡鍒楃殑绗竴涓瓧绗﹀彉鎴愬ぇ鍐欏氨琛屼簡锛涘彧瑕佹寚鍑篴[i][0],鐒跺悗琛屽惊鐜紙i++锛夊氨琛屼簡锛
  • C璇█:杈撳叆涓涓鑻辨枃鍗曡瘝,鐢ㄤ竴涓26鍏冪殑鏁扮粍鍌ㄥ瓨姣忎釜瀛楁瘝鍑虹幇鐨勬鏁 寰 ...
    绛旓細棣栧厛 鐭ラ亾 ++ 灏辨槸 鍔1 鐨勬剰鎬 鍏舵 a[n]-'a' 绛変簬 0~25锛堝鏋滄槸 a 绛変簬0锛寊 绛変簬25...锛塼imes[a[n]-'a']++; 锛堝鏋滄槸 a锛宼ime[0]++,濡傛灉鏄痾 time[25]++ 鍙互鐢ㄥ叾浠栬鍙ヤ唬鏇匡紝浣嗘槸浼氬鏉備竴鐐癸紝杩欐牱鍐欏緢绠鍗
  • 鍦c璇█涓,濡備綍浠庨敭鐩杈撳叆涓涓鍖呭惈鏁板瓧鍜屽瓧姣嶇殑瀛楃涓,浠ヨ繛缁殑鏁板瓧鏋...
    绛旓細include<stdio.h>#include<string.h>#include<stdlib.h>#define INI20#define INC 10char* input;//鎸囧悜鍔ㄦ鏁扮粍int get_input();//鐢ㄤ簬鎺ユ敹杈撳叆鍊肩殑鍑芥暟锛屼娇鐢ㄥ姩鎬佹暟缁勫彲浠ヤ换鎰杈撳叆锛鏃犲ぇ灏忛檺鍒秜oid ini();//绯荤粺鍒濆鍖朾ool is_exit();//妫娴嬫槸鍚﹂鍑篿nt split();//灏嗗瓧绗︿覆鍒嗚В鍑6浣嶇殑鏁板瓧...
  • 扩展阅读:信息学奥赛c++编程 ... python编程自学 ... c++入门程序代码 ... 计算机语言排名 ... c++必背代码 ... 黑客编程必背50个代码 ... c加加语言简单教程 ... c十十编程教学视频 ... c十十编程知识点 ...

    本站交流只代表网友个人观点,与本站立场无关
    欢迎反馈与建议,请联系电邮
    2024© 车视网